Transaction dcbbaeab39f17f6f2d40b8320d4cc806dce7cdd6958542028d85a102d00c4ad0
1 Input
1 Output
-
dcbbaeab39f17f6f2d40b8320d4cc806dce7cdd6958542028d85a102d00c4ad0:0
- value
- 356615
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cb78e6ac707d3cc991b06e03770c0377c810866
- address
- bc1qmjmcu6k8qlfuexgmqmsrwuxqxa7gzzrxs0pyju